Output 8d39d368280531c5f8a74f7b0181f9e5d8ab6e0fbf0c034eb72779c631d3a692:0

value
2864447645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82396f86beab4a05835c5647dff4278cd66235f8 OP_EQUAL
address
3DZaaBRrKQ93dXKzkdagh13dcx1GymyJmz
transaction
8d39d368280531c5f8a74f7b0181f9e5d8ab6e0fbf0c034eb72779c631d3a692
spent
true